    It's a hotel. It had beds. It had a (almost) clean shower. It had a (no very clean) window. The air…read moreconditioner was a joke. I would have cut off my thumb for a box fan. But, it did it's job. The 'complimentary breakfast' was coffee, juice, and stale muffins. By the time I got there (like 9:15am) everything was out of stock and dirty. Place smells like stale food and cigarettes. It's quiet. In a good location. Staff was nice enough. No fitness area. No pool. Vending machines were stocked. Mini fridge, microwave, teeny little Keurig. (It's so cute.) Awkward "artwork" on the walls. How do I sell a kindergarten flower painting to a motel?! It's fine if you simply need to lay your head for the night. Decent little bars of lotion-y soap!

    Rude staff, smelly building, very noisy and broken shower head…read more For starters, the clerk at the desk was not very friendly. I came up to check in and he just looked at me while he played on his phone for a few minutes, before eventually coming over to start the check in process. When he finally came over, he barely said anything and checking in felt very awkward. The whole building, including the room, had an off-putting smell. The rooms must have very thin walls, because it was extremely noisy the entire time as well. The shower head was broken. It just dribbled water out. You could change the settings, but that just sprayed water all over the place. The bath towels were comically small. I thought they were hand towels at first. I know that motels tend to have smaller towels, but these were really tiny. The only good aspects of this place were the location and comfortable beds. I've done a lot of traveling and I didn't have high expectations here, but this Days Inn was quite disappointing. It seems to have been partially remodeled since the last time I stayed here, but it's somehow gone downhill.

    I grew up in Nebraska and really haven't been back much since I left over 20 years ago, so when my…read moreextended family suggested camping in Nebraska, I was less than thrilled. To my surprise, we the campsite was really great and we all had a fantastic time (and no one killed each other!) We are big campers, living in Colorado, but this Nebraska campsite was really pleasant in comparison to many we've been to over the years. I credit our campsite location (78/79/80) because it was nice a shaded, not super crowded and had a beautiful view of Lake McConaughy. The sites in the front near the restroom and shower facilities were really crowded and loud, so my experience would have been much different if we were there. The bathrooms were really nice and even the outhouse near our campsite was not terrible(you know... for an outhouse!). There is a great little store at the entrance that sells pretty much anything you can think of (including coffee!!! since the person in our group in charge of the coffee decided to sleep in both mornings!! She's fired!) All in all, we had a great time and will most definitely be back!

    Eagle canyon is a unique lodging area on the other side of the dam on Lake Mcconaughy. We usually…read morestay at the beach houses right across from Martin Bay, but we weren't able to secure any spots there, so we went with the only available area for a group of 10, and Eagle Canyon was it. Based on other reviews and the photos I was able to set my own expectations for the trip. I knew our cabin, the lily pad would be tight. But it was just my husband and two little kids. Our cabin was narrow, but still had a semi-kitchen. Mini fridge, stove up, small bathroom, and a bunk bed + full bed in the bedroom then a futon pull out. My 6'4 husband had to sleep on the futon because he was too tall for the bedroom, but that was fine by me because the bed was actually really comfy. Overall, we spent almost no time in our cabin. Our in-laws had a butterfly cabin which is very similar layout to the lilypad, and my mother and father in laws cabin was the eagle, so it was bigger. They had a full fridge so we stocked a lot of food there and they were a bit more secluded. The cabins we were in are tucked in between mobile campers so we started with a lot of neighbors and then they left over the week and it was just cabins. Now, onto the amenities, they have a general store with a lot of what you might need if you forgot some food items and drinks, including alcohol. They had beach toys and stuff for kids. The staff was SUPER nice and really friendly. The play ground was nice, they have basketballs for the court, and we enjoyed the pool, it was really perfect for toddlers not sure about teenagers. On our favorites was the pony rides on Sunday, our kids really enjoyed that. It was a really unique place to stay for 3 nights and I enjoyed getting all my steps in going back and forth. There is a trail to walk close to the beach. If you don't mind the 30 mins daily drive to the beach its a good place to stay.

    We absolutely loved our stay here at Eagle Canyon. We came as a big family and all had different…read morecabins and RV spots. We stayed in the Eagle Cabin which was very comfortable and perfect for what our family of 3 needed. The bed was comfortable and towels were very nice for a camping cabin. The only slight complaint/feedback I have was that the kitchen items could have been in better condition but it's a small cabin and understandable that they're kind of bare minimum. I was very impressed with the cleanliness of the entire area and overall respect of the property and other guests. The pool wasn't exactly first class but the kids LOVED it and had a blast. Very friendly service. The location was OK- a bit of a drive (10 Minutes to the nicer beach) but we would totally stay here again and highly recommend. (I also want to add that adjusting your expectations is helpful- I looked at some of these reviews and honestly, You are signing up for a camping area in Nebraska- not the Ritz. We have been to beautiful spots and airb&bs and we're pretty picky so this was exactly what we signed up for- a fun low key family camping adventure)

    Okay, so this Yelp page desperately needs to be updated with more accurate information. First,…read moreKingsley lodge is now under new ownership and the old reviews are not really applicable to the business under the new ownership. Second, it is no longer called Kingsley Lodge but Kingsley Dam Resort on their website. You can also find the same exact cabins on Airbnb. It's cheaper to book through their direct website. Don't try to copy and paste the address from their website into Apple Maps. For some reason, it reroutes you a different way. We solved this by just dropping a pin at 1510 N-61, Ogallala, NE. (Check in at the gas station) I highly recommend that the owners of the lodge update this page so that customers aren't confused like we were! Third, yes the cabins are directly across from the water. However, I would not consider it accessible for most people. My husband, toddler, and I were able to climb down the trail by taking turns in passing off our child in between the rocks. I would say most moderately fit individuals can deal with the steep climb. I don't recommend taking a small child unless you are very confident that they can handle it. With that being said, WOW it was well worth the hard work to arrive to our own private beach. It was hard to believe that we were in Nebraska and not Southern California! The cabins ARE clean, but pretty dated. By the time we paid the nightly rate, pet fee, and other fees, it came to $200 for the night. I did feel that it was worth it but I really wish that we got more bang for our buck. It is called a resort but I don't believe there are any real amenities like a pool or anything. I think there is a lot of room for progress in this area. For dinner, we went to Driftwood in downtown ogallala. (About 12 minutes away). The burgers were very good and supplied by a local beef ranch. I recommend eating there for a nice dinner. Overall, 4/5 stars. I'd say this would be an excellent spot for people that love adventure. As most of their online reviews and FB page says, the new owners are superb and are bringing this place in an amazing direction!
